Our historic urban campus is located in the thriving Eat Street neighborhood just south of downtown Minneapolis, a short walk from Fair Oaks Park, the Children’s Theater Company, and the world-renowned Minneapolis Institute of Arts. Every school day, we welcome the company of more than 280 students, from preschool to eighth grade.

Waldorf education understands that developing human potential requires far more than just academics. At City of Lakes Waldorf School, we help children use their natural curiosity to create their own path -- intellectually, physically, and emotionally.

Our vision is to bring learning and experience to our students at the right time and in the right measure – to encourage the natural unfolding of their myriad capacities – so they remain eager to gain knowledge and experience of the world, and grow strong to face the future. Waldorf education’s singular understanding of the child, developmental approach, and deep commitment to whole child learning provides a remarkably healthy foundation for children to grow into young human beings who are ready for further education, and able to develop all of their unique capabilities in order to meet and shape the world.

Graduates of CLWS are known for their lifelong love of learning, versatility to excel in and enjoy both the arts and the sciences, and deep sense of understanding the value of relationships and community.
